'I decided to fight': Crystal Palace man reveals he stayed for two reasons

Christian Benteke has spoken about two reasons why he decided to stay at Crystal Palace for this season. After the end of 2020/21 campaign, the striker's contract was about to expire in June. However, he signed a new two-year deal and stayed at Palace. Speaking to Sport/Voetbalmagazine, the 30-year-old admitted he never had any intention to leave the Eagles.
 “I have always felt the confidence of the club and I had no interest in leaving the club at all costs. I decided to fight back and keep working hard. And I’m glad it paid off.   My first argument, separate from the conversation I had with the chairman, was my physical readiness," said Benteke.
He also added another reason for his stay at South London.
“I also wanted to stay here for family reasons, as my children have been attending school in London for a few years now.”
